What does "upright" mean?
-
adj Standing straight up, vertical.
"Please return your seat to the upright position."
-
adj Honest and morally good.
"She was known as an upright and fair judge."
-
adv In a vertical or standing position.
"He sat bolt upright when he heard the noise."
